Technical Field

[0001] This invention relates to the field of wax nozzle replacement device technology, specifically a device for quickly replacing wax nozzles in robots. Background Technology

[0002] In automated production processes, industrial robots often need to perform various wax injection tasks. Different tasks require different wax nozzles, thus necessitating a quick-change robot device to enable rapid tool switching. Existing quick-change robot devices mainly suffer from the following problems: 1. Most quick-change devices only support single-tool switching. If multiple tools need to be switched, the quick-change tool end needs to be changed frequently, which is cumbersome and has low switching efficiency. 2. Insufficient positioning accuracy; after switching, the coaxiality deviation of the tool is large, affecting the quality of work. 3. The locking mechanism has poor reliability and is prone to loosening or jamming, posing a safety hazard; 4. Unstable signal transmission, signal interruption or poor contact may occur when switching between multiple tools, causing the tools to malfunction. Therefore, we propose a device for quick-change wax nozzles for robots to solve the above problems. Summary of the Invention

[0017] Example 1: Please refer to Figure 1 - Figure 12 This embodiment provides a device for quickly changing wax nozzles for a robot, comprising a robot connection module 1, a tool connection module 2, an adapter flange 5, and a three-tier structure 7. The tool connection module 2 is fixedly connected to the bottom of the robot connection module 1, and the tool connection module 2 is fixedly connected to the three-tier structure 7 via the adapter flange 5. The three-tier structure 7 is composed of a first tier block 701, a second tier block 702, and a third tier block 703 sequentially assembled, and has an internal mounting cavity and a connecting channel adapted to the wax atomization module 6 and the locking rotation module 4. Among them, the robot connection module 1 adopts a standardized pneumatic quick-change interface, which can quickly dock with the robot body, receive the pneumatic power and control signals output by the robot, and provide power and command support for the whole device; the tool connection module 2 serves as a transitional connection component, realizing a modular design, which facilitates the disassembly and maintenance of the entire device. The internal mounting cavity of the three-stage structure 7 is precisely matched with the external dimensions of each functional module, and the connecting channel is seamlessly connected with the flow channels of the wax atomization module 6 and the locking rotation module 4 to ensure smooth flow of wax and compressed air without leakage or stagnation. Furthermore, the locking rotation module 4 is installed inside the three-stage structure 7, including a locking mechanism 401, a clamping valve core 402, a locking rotation cylinder 403, a valve core sealing mechanism 404, and a locking position sensor 405; the locking rotation cylinder 403 is embedded inside the first stage block 701 and the second stage block 702, and its output end is connected to a large gear through a pinion gear meshing, with the locking mechanism 401 located inside the large gear; the clamping valve core 402 slides through the central through hole of the locking rotation module 4, and the valve core sealing mechanism 404 is fitted on the outer side of the middle part of the clamping valve core 402; the locking position sensor 405 is fixed to the side of the second stage block 702, with its detection end facing the end face of the locking mechanism 401; Among them, the locking rotary cylinder 403 generates rotational power after being connected to compressed air. Through the meshing transmission of the small gear and the large gear, it achieves speed reduction and torque increase, driving the locking mechanism 401 to rotate and lock, ensuring that the top valve core 402 is firmly connected to the nozzle locking head 809, and preventing it from falling off due to pressure fluctuations during wax injection. The tightening valve core 402 has a hollow structure, and its internal flow channel is connected to the first flow channel and the second flow channel of the wax atomization module 6 to realize the delivery of wax and compressed air. The valve core sealing mechanism 404 is composed of multiple layers of sealing gaskets, which are tightly fitted to the outer wall of the tightening valve core 402 to form multiple seals and prevent wax leakage from contaminating the equipment. The locking position sensor 405 detects the locking status of the locking mechanism 401 in real time. When the locking mechanism 401 is fully locked, the sensor sends a signal to the signal transmission module 3 to ensure that the subsequent wax injection operation is only started after the locking is completed, thereby improving the safety of operation. Furthermore, the switching rotation module 8 is fixedly connected to the bottom of the third step block 703 via an L-shaped connecting plate 806, and includes components such as a swing arm 801, a rotary cylinder 802, a nozzle seat 807, a nozzle positioning seat 808, a nozzle locking head 809, and a cleaning positioning seat 810. The rotary cylinder 802 is fixed to the side of the L-shaped connecting plate 806 via a cylinder sealing gasket 813, and its output end is fixedly connected to a cylinder shaft 815. The cylinder shaft 815 is fixedly connected to one end of the swing arm 801, and the other end of the swing arm 801 is fixedly connected to the nozzle locking head 809. A first limiting block 9 is fixed to the outside of the third step block 703, and second limiting blocks 10 are fixed around it. When the swing arm 801 swings to contact the first limiting block 9, the nozzle locking head 809 is coaxially aligned with the tightening valve core 402. When it contacts the second limiting block 10, the nozzle locking head 809 is located on one side of the cleaning positioning seat 810. Among them, the rotary cylinder 802 serves as the switching power source, driving the swing arm 801 to swing through the cylinder shaft 815, thereby realizing the rapid switching between the wax injection position and the cleaning position. The cylinder sealing gasket 813 and the sealing O-ring 814 respectively seal the mounting surface and the outside of the rotary cylinder 802 to prevent compressed air leakage and wax intrusion. The nozzle locking head 809 is used to fix the nozzle seat 807, and the nozzle positioning seat 808 assists in positioning the nozzle seat 807 to ensure that the coaxiality error between the nozzle and the tightening valve core 402 is ≤0.02mm, thus ensuring smooth wax delivery. The first limit block 9 and the second limit block 10 are made of wear-resistant rubber, which not only limits the swing stroke of the swing arm 801, but also buffers the impact force and avoids wear of the parts. Through the precise positioning of the limit blocks, the position of the nozzle locking head 809 is ensured to be consistent after each switch, thus improving the operation accuracy. Furthermore, the signal transmission module 3 is fixedly connected to the side of the adapter flange 5 and the first step block 701; the sensor sealing chamber 803 of the switching rotation module 8 is fixed to one side of the rotary cylinder 802, the proximity sensor 811 is fixed to the top of the sensor sealing chamber 803 through the sensor sealing block 812, the sealing cover 805 is covered to one side of the sensor sealing chamber 803 through the sealing gasket 804, and the sensor contact block 816 is fixed to the side of the swing arm 801; the signal transmission module 3 is electrically connected to the locking position sensor 405, the proximity sensor 811, the rotary cylinder 802 and the locking rotary cylinder 403 respectively through wires; Among them, the proximity sensor 811 is used to detect the swing position of the swing arm 801. When the swing arm 801 swings to the target position, the sensor contact block 816 approaches the proximity sensor 811, and the sensor sends a position signal to the signal transmission module 3. The sensor sealing chamber 803, the sealing gasket 804 and the sealing cover 805 form a sealed protection to prevent wax liquid and dust from contaminating the sensor and to ensure the stability of the detection signal. The signal transmission module 3 serves as the core for signal aggregation and relay, transmitting the detection signals from each sensor to the robot control system. Simultaneously, it receives the robot's control commands and distributes them to the rotary cylinder 802 and locking rotary cylinder 403 of each actuator, thereby achieving automated control of the device. The wires are made of heat-resistant and oil-resistant materials to ensure that signal transmission is not affected by the working environment. Furthermore, the top of the wax atomizing module 6 is fixedly connected to one side of the robot connecting module 1, and the bottom is fixedly connected to one side of the first step block 701. The bottom output end is sealed and connected to the locking rotation module 4. It includes components such as a connecting valve body 601, a spray needle 611, a wax interface 612, and a compressed air interface 613. The connecting valve body 601 is embedded in the mounting cavity of the first step block 701. The spray needle 611 slides horizontally through the inside of the connecting valve body 601, and its rear end is coaxially inserted with the connecting spray needle tail rod 610. The connecting valve body 601 has a first flow channel and a second flow channel. The first flow channel is connected to the wax interface 612, and the second flow channel is connected to the compressed air interface 613. The spray needle return spring 605 is fitted on the outside of the connecting spray needle tail rod 610, and the combined rod seal 604 is fitted on the outer side of the middle part of the connecting spray needle tail rod 610. The wax liquid interface 612 is connected to an external wax liquid supply system, and the compressed air interface 613 is connected to a compressed air source. Through the first and second flow channels inside the valve body 601, the wax liquid and compressed air are respectively delivered to the inside of the nozzle 603. The compressed air forms a high-speed airflow at the nozzle 603, atomizing the wax liquid into fine droplets, ensuring uniform waxing and improving the quality of operation. The nozzle 611 is used to control the flow of wax. When compressed air is introduced, it pushes the nozzle 611 backward, opening the wax flow channel. When the air supply stops, the nozzle return spring 605 returns to its original position, pushing the nozzle 611 forward to close the flow channel, thus achieving rapid start and stop of the wax flow. The combined rod seal 604 and sealing gasket 606 ensure the sealing performance at the connection point of the nozzle tail rod 610, preventing wax leakage. The external nozzle spring nut 602, the first nozzle spring nut 608, and the second nozzle spring nut 609 are used to adjust the preload of the nozzle reset spring 605, and can adjust the switching sensitivity and sealing pressure of the nozzle 611 according to actual operation requirements.

[0018] Working principle: 1. Initial state The device docks with the robot body through the robot connection module 1, and the tool connection module 2 and the adapter flange 5 ensure a stable connection. In the initial state, compressed air is not introduced into the locking rotary cylinder 403 and the rotary cylinder 802, the tightening valve core 402 is in the retracted state, and the locking mechanism 401 is in the open state. The swing arm 801 is in contact with the second limit block 10, the nozzle locking head 809 is located on one side of the cleaning positioning seat 810, and the nozzle seat 807 is in the ready-to-work or cleaning state. 2. Wax nozzle switching and positioning The robot control system sends a switching command, and the signal transmission module 3 receives it and controls the rotary cylinder 802 to introduce compressed air. The rotary cylinder 802 drives the swing arm 801 to swing through the cylinder shaft 815, and the nozzle locking head 809 moves synchronously with the swing arm 801. When the swing arm 801 contacts the first limit block 9, the proximity sensor 811 detects the sensor contact block 816 and sends a position signal to the signal transmission module 3. The rotary cylinder 802 stops moving, and at this time the nozzle locking head 809 is precisely coaxially aligned with the tightening valve core 402. 3. Locking and sealing After receiving the position signal, the signal transmission module 3 controls the locking rotary cylinder 403 to introduce compressed air; the locking rotary cylinder 403 drives the locking mechanism 401 to rotate through gear meshing, while simultaneously pressing the valve core 402 to extend forward and seal with the bottom of the nozzle locking head 809; the valve core sealing mechanism 404 forms a multiple seal to prevent wax leakage; when the locking mechanism 401 is fully locked, the locking position sensor 405 sends a locking completion signal, and the device enters the wax injection ready state; 4. Atomized wax injection operation The robot control system sends a wax injection command. Compressed air is connected to the wax atomization module 6 through the compressed air interface 613, pushing the nozzle 611 backward to open the wax flow channel. At the same time, the wax is connected through the wax interface 612 and transported to the nozzle 603 through the first flow channel. It is mixed and atomized with the compressed air transported through the second flow channel inside the nozzle 603. The atomized wax enters the nozzle seat 807 through the internal flow channel of the tightening valve core 402 and is finally sprayed out from the wax injection nozzle to complete the wax injection operation. 5. Switching and Cleaning After wax injection is completed, the robot control system sends a stop command, the compressed air supply stops, and the nozzle return spring 605 pushes the nozzle 611 to close the wax flow channel; then, the locking rotary cylinder 403 is vented in reverse, which drives the locking mechanism 401 to unlock and the valve core 402 to retract; the rotary cylinder 802 is vented in reverse, the swing arm 801 swings to contact the second limit block 10, and the nozzle locking head 809 returns to the side of the cleaning positioning seat 810, so that the nozzle seat 807 can be cleaned and maintained, or the nozzle seat 807 of different specifications can be replaced to adapt to different operation requirements; The entire device achieves rapid switching, precise positioning, reliable locking, and atomized wax injection through the coordinated operation of its various modules. It boasts a high degree of automation and high operational precision, making it compatible with the automated production needs of industrial robots and significantly improving the efficiency and quality of wax injection operations.
